Album Review: Young Galaxy, ‘Shapeshifting’

Young Galaxy is an interesting band.  In terms of style, they’re a little hard to pin down.  Indie, check.  Pop, check.  Dance, kind of check?  Indie dance-pop?  Indie pop with dance influences?  Pop with dance and indie influences?  It’s an eclectic mix, and it all comes together beautifully on Shapeshifting

30 years of Yohji Yamamoto!

Yohji Yamamoto’s mantra ‘fabric is everything’ defines the Japanese designer’s first solo exhibition in the UK. Marking thirty years since his first show in Paris, the V&A are playing host to an installation-based retrospective, showcasing highlights from Yamamoto’s couture, film, literary and charitable achievements.
